Transaction fd62d3bf0985e641b61c72c251ab341891e04a2c1174123eb6a82fa92d831614
1 Input
1 Output
-
fd62d3bf0985e641b61c72c251ab341891e04a2c1174123eb6a82fa92d831614:0
- value
- 5860925
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d66c842f230c22ad5ace790b1fde0404d71ff78 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Druw1cqnaAaoEjmicfCFtUHsFUV614De